Ingredients
Scale
Main Ingredients:
- 1 pound breakfast sausage, cooked and crumbled
- 6 large eggs
- 1 (32 ounces/907 grams) package frozen hash browns, thawed
- 1 cup (240 milliliters) whole milk
Cheese and Dairy:
- 1 (8 ounces/226 grams) package cream cheese, softened
- 1 cup (240 milliliters) cheddar cheese, shredded
Seasonings and Garnish:
- 1/4 cup (60 milliliters) green onions, finely chopped
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
Instructions
- Prepare a 9×13-inch baking dish by coating with non-stick spray and pre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- Combine cooked sausage and softened cream cheese in a large mixing bowl, thoroughly blending the ingredients until smooth and uniform.
- Create an egg base by whisking eggs, milk, cheddar cheese, salt, and black pepper in a separate bowl until well incorporated.
- Incorporate thawed hash browns and chopped green onions into the egg mixture, ensuring even distribution of ingredients.
- Gently fold the sausage-cream cheese blend into the egg and potato mixture, maintaining a light touch to preserve texture.
- Transfer the complete mixture into the prepared baking dish, spreading evenly to create a consistent layer.
- Place the casserole in the preheated oven and bake for 35-40 minutes, monitoring until the top turns golden brown and the center sets firmly.
- Remove from oven and allow the casserole to rest for 5 minutes, which helps stabilize the structure and makes slicing easier.
- Cut into desired portions and serve warm, enjoying the rich, hearty breakfast dish.
Notes
- Customize the protein by swapping pork sausage with turkey sausage, chicken sausage, or vegetarian sausage crumbles for different dietary needs.
- Prep ingredients ahead of time by cooking sausage and chopping onions the night before to streamline morning cooking.
- Make it low-carb by replacing hash browns with cauliflower rice or diced zucchini for a lighter breakfast option.
- Enhance flavor complexity by adding optional mix-ins like diced bell peppers, jalapeños, or fresh herbs like chives for extra depth.
